The Hard disk not found error can have a few different causes:
Incorrect guest operating system information was selected when the virtual machine was created.
To resolve this, choose the correct Windows operating system in the Choose operating system screen. For more information on installing guest operating systems, see the Guest Operating System Installation Guide.
You are attempting to install Windows on a virtual machine using an OEM installer CD.
Windows XP cannot find the SCSI drivers for the virtual hard drive. To resolve this issue, manually install SCSI drivers for the Windows virtual machine:
Locate the downloaded file in the Finder and extract the files from the archive.
From the Virtual Machine menu in Fusion, click Settings.
Click:
Add Device (in Fusion 4 and above)
+ (in Fusion 3 and earlier)
Click:
Floppy Drive (in Fusion 4 and above)
Add Floppy (in Fusion 3 and earlier)
Navigate to the Downloads folder, select the vmscsi-1.2.0.4.flp file, and click Open.
Click Show All in the top left corner of the Settings pane.
Click Startup Disk.
Click CD/DVD and click Close.
Insert the bootable Windows CD/DVD, or choose an ISO image and start the virtual machine.
Note: To choose an ISO image, click Virtual Machine > CD/DVD > Choose Disc or Disc Image..., then browse to the location of the Windows ISO image and open it.
Press F6 to install third-party drivers. You may need to hold the Fn key to activate the function key row.
Press S to specify the device. The system prompts you for a floppy disk.
Press Enter. The system displays the SCSI controller.
Press Enter to install the SCSI drivers. The Welcome to Setup screen appears.
